Premier League footballer 'arrested at training'

Police reportedly interrupted a training session to arrest a Premier League footballer this week.

According to the Sun, a footballer was arrested this week after allegations filming during sex without consent.

The footballer, who has not been named, was involved in a training session before he taken away in front of his surprised teammates for question.

The Sun states that the teammates thought it was a prank when the footballer was whisked away by the two officers.

"A lot of stars initially thought it was a prank when two uniformed officers strode on to the pitches during training. Everyone was in disbelief," a source told the Sun.

"Players were open-mouthed. No one was sure what was going on."

The player had been questioned for six hours and two phones were taken to examine if there was footage of the session.

The report added that player was released without any further action and re-joined his teammates for training on Friday ahead of the weekend's FA Cup action.
